Iraqi Shi’ite’s Slam FM’s Acknowledgment of Israel’s Existence
ERBIL — The Iraqi Shi’ite State of Law Coalition has strongly condemned an alleged statement by the country’s Foreign Minister Mohammed al-Hakim who reportedly acknowledged the existence of Israel.

Hakim was quoted in some media reports earlier this week as saying that he believes the two-state solution was the way out of the crisis between Palestine and Israel. However, the Foreign Ministry soon after issued a clarification to refute the reports.

MP Khalaf Abdul-Samad, head of the State of Law Coalition bloc at the Iraqi parliament, said in a most recent reaction that Hakim’s remarks did not represent Iraq’s stance on the issue.

He called on Prime Minister Adil Abdul-Mahdi to take the necessary measures and dismiss the minister if the remarks were made on a personal account, or the Iraqi political factions should be provided with clarification if it was the government’s stance.

MP Hassan Shakir also slammed the statement and asked for serious measures to be taken against the minister.

The condemnations, however, came after the ministry’s clarification.

"Statements and news reports circulated by the media and social networking platforms on the foreign minister's statement on Iraq's stance toward the Palestinian issue and the two-state solution were recently issued. In this regard, we would like to show that what has been transmitted is [contradicting] the reality and is totally devoid of any truth," the ministry wrote in its statement earlier the week.
